If one computer is infected, you gotta unplug it from the network! Isolate it! Quarantine it! Think of it like containing a zombie outbreak, but with less brain-eating (hopefully). The goal is to stop the bad stuff from spreading to everything else.
After that, you gotta eradicate the threat. Get rid of the malware, fix the vulnerabilities that let the bad guys in, and basically clean everything up. managed service new york This might mean wiping computers (sad face), restoring from backups (smart you for having those!), and patching software (do it, people!). Sometimes, you might need to call in the pros – like a cybersecurity company – to help.
Next, you gotta recover. Get everything back to normal. Restore your files, get your systems back online, and make sure everyone can work again. This can take time, so be patient (easier said than done, I know).
And finally, and this is super important, you gotta learn from it.
